Comfort
The right couch that fits the space and can support your body is key to comfort. A couch that's too wide will make the room feel crowded and a couch that's too narrow will not be able to accommodate enough people for guests or you.
Experts recommend looking for couches that have an average-firm feel. It should offer enough cushioning and support to keep you, your family, or your friends comfy. Look for a sofa made from kiln dried wood and sinuous coils. They are more robust and resistant to damage from heavy usage or pets. In general when it comes to choosing a comfortable sofa for small spaces, Blumberg recommends looking for furniture that is made of kiln-dried wood and sinuous springs. These materials make the frame last longer and prevents it from warping over time. Upholstery fabric is an additional aspect to consider. Consider a fabric that is stain-resistant and easy to clean when you have pets or children. Leather or microfiber are excellent options. These fabrics are durable and can withstand spills, making them a good option for busy families.
You can select a sofa with removable covers for the cushions. This will make cleaning much easier. It could be an easy-to-clean slipcover that's ideal for families with children and pets, or a sofa with cover panels that zip off so they can be removed to reveal a stain-resistant seat.
